I will be raising money for the Central Manchester University Hospitals and as a group we are looking to raise enough money to buy a new Neonatal Intensive Care Unit for the Hospital.
Neonatal Units specialise in the care of babies born early, with low weight or who have a medical condition that requires specialised treatment. As I'm sure you can appreciate this is an essential bit of kit for a hospital and anything we can do to help them will go a long way.
